混合盐胁迫对三叶木通生理特性的影响

Effects of Mixed Salt Stress on Physiological Characteristics of Akebia trifoliata(Thunb.)Koidz.

摘要 [目的]探究混合盐胁迫对三叶木通生长的影响。[方法]采用不同浓度的NaCl、Na_(2)SO_(4)的混合盐溶液对三叶木通的幼苗进行浇施,并测定其自由水/束缚水含量、可溶性糖和脯氨酸含量、电导率、MDA含量、POD活性等生理指标,与浇施蒸馏水对照组进行对比试验,得出混合盐胁迫对三叶木通生理指标的影响情况。[结果]当混合盐胁迫增加时,自由水含量整体上呈现逐步降低的变化趋势,束缚水含量呈现出先降低再增高的变化趋势;三叶木通的可溶性糖含量呈增加趋势,脯氨酸含量呈现出先减后增的变化趋势;盐浓度越高,相对电导率越高;三叶木通的MDA含量呈下降趋势,POD活性呈现出先降低后增加的趋势。[结论]低盐胁迫下,三叶木通能够通过增加渗透调节物质,提高耐受性,而高盐胁迫对其部分生理指标产生影响;三叶木通对混合盐胁迫有一定的耐受性。 [Objective]The aim was to explore the effects of mixed salt stress on the growth of Akebia trifoliata.[Method]Different concentrations of NaCl and Na_(2)SO_(4) mixed salt solution were used to irrigate the seedlings of A.trifoliata,and the physiological indexes such as free water/bound water content,soluble sugar and proline content,conductivity,MDA content and POD activity were measured.Compared with the control group of distilled water,the effects of mixed salt stress on the physiological indexes of A.trifoliata were obtained.[Result]When the mixed salt stress increased,the free water content showed a decreasing trend as a whole,and the bound water content showed a trend of decreasing first and then increasing.The soluble sugar content of A.trifoliata showed an increasing trend,and the proline content showed a trend of decreasing first and then increasing.The higher the salt concentration,the higher the relative conductivity.The MDA content of A.trifoliata showed a downward trend,and the POD activity showed a trend of decreasing first and then increasing.[Conclusion]Under low salt stress,A.trifoliata could improve tolerance by increasing osmotic adjustment substances,while high salt stress had an effect on some physiological indexes.A.trifoliate has a certain tolerance to mixed salt stress.
